CI Note: Flaky Payments Integration Tests

Hey on-call — if the Tollbridge payments suite starts failing around the settlement retry tests, it's probably the mock clearinghouse container booting slower than the test timeout. Bump the readiness wait to 90 seconds before you start bisecting commits; that fixes it nine times out of ten. If it's still red after two reruns, grab the container logs and open a ticket with the Ledgerworks team. Attach the trace token shown just below this note.

session token of kahag-bawip = htk6_729d08

**Ticket: Config drift on VramScope profilers**

Heads up for the sync — the VramScope agents on the Kestrel cluster have drifted from what's in the repo. Someone hand-tweaked sampling intervals during the Orchid launch crunch and never backported it, so profiles from staging and prod aren't comparable anymore. Dima is reconciling this week. For reference, here's what the live nodes are actually running right now.

config for bahop-baduf:
[kasion]
team = lamath
access_code = ac_d807e5
host = kasion.paliqcloud.corp
port = 4000
owner = julix.tamvan
peer = frair.qorvelsoft.local

The ledger reconciliation stage has been failing intermittently on the Brindlefork runners since the balance-snapshot job was parallelized. The failure is not a correctness issue: two workers occasionally claim the same points batch, and the idempotency check aborts the second claim loudly. A lease-based fix is merged and soaking. Release manager should not block the train on these reds, but must confirm each candidate passed at least one clean full reconciliation. The verified candidate's trace token appears below.

build token for yahig-kaguf: htk3_c19

## Authentication

The Inkwell markdown rendering pipeline sanitizes user-submitted documents before they reach the Quillstone preview service. Rendering requests are authenticated server-side only; no client ever holds credentials. Each stage (parse, sanitize, render) validates the upstream signature, and failed validations are dropped, not retried. For review purposes, the staging environment accepts a single scoped key with render-only permissions. The current staging key is provided below.

app token of fajop-fahif = qvz4-AnML